For centuries, many of Italy’s picturesque towns have been a backdrop for great literature and for good reason. See how it has inspired many visitors in this 9-day/8-night railway journey that will take you from the sun-drenched tiny islands off the elegant lakeside town of Stresa to the romantic cities of Verona and Venice. The beauty of the turquoise waters and sceneries around Lake Maggiore, Lake Garda, and Lake Como also lends itself for a relaxing and magical escape.
In between walking through sprawling, ancient palazzos, majestic duomos, and beautiful piazzas, you get to ride the Centovalli Railway, which takes one of Europe’s more scenic routes. Through the enchanting One Hundred Valleys, you’ll cross from Domodossola to Locarno, where you even get to stop in a sunny lakeside town in southern Switzerland. This railway journey might often feel like a dream but it just shows how the romance of train travel is very much real.
